• Coastal Risks, Land Use Policy in the Face of Sea Level Rise

    An Oregon land use policy creates a large economic value for some private homeowners who are allowed to protect their shoreline against erosion, according to a new study. The study highlights the tradeoff between a homeowner’s ability to protect their private property and public access to Oregon’s beaches. The study comes at a time when the future of coastal management in Oregon is up for discussion given the threats of sea-level rise due to climate change.

  • More Rain and Less Snow Means Increased Flood Risk

    By analyzing more than two decades of data in the western U.S., scientists have shown that flood sizes increase exponentially as a higher fraction of precipitation falls as rain, offering insight into how flood risks may change in a warming world with less snow.

  • Building a Flood-Resilient Future

    Seven of the U.K. ten wettest years on record have occurred since 1998. Its wettest winter in history came in 2013, and the next wettest in 2015. In a single week in November 2019, 400 homes were flooded and 1,200 properties evacuated in northern England. The frequency and severity of these events is expected to increase as a result of climate change, meaning that many more communities will suffer their devastating effects.   • Wildfires Increase Winter Snowpack — but That Isn’t Necessarily a Good Thing

    Fires burns trees, and more burnt trees mean more snow into the system initially because of reduced trees that usually block and hold the snow temporarily on branches. This is a good outcome for north-facing slopes where the snowpack will hold in the shade, but If the snow falls on a south-facing, sun-exposed aspect with a deep snowpack and a rapid spring melt, there is a higher chance of erosion, loss of nutrients, and potential of flooding for downstream communities. “The larger and more severe the wildfire, the increased flood potential for valleys,” says an expert.

  • Building Standards Give Us False Hope. There's No Such Thing as a Fireproof House

    Bushfires have killed 33 people and destroyed nearly 3,000 houses across Australia so far this fire season. Canberra is under threat right now. It isn’t only houses. Significant commercial buildings have been destroyed, among them Kangaroo Island’s iconic Southern Ocean Lodge. In New South Wales alone, 140 schools have been hit. Many require extensive work. Trouble is, Australia’s National Construction Code provides false, and dangerous, hope. The sad truth is that any practical building that is exposed to an intense bushfire will probably burn down, whether it complies with Australia’s National Construction Code or not.

  • Magnitude 7.7 Earthquake in the Caribbean Sea between Jamaica and Cuba

    A powerful magnitude 7.7 earthquake struck in the Caribbean Sea between Jamaica and Cuba on Tuesday. The earthquake prompted initial fears of a tsunami. Residents in multi-story building in Havana, Cuba, were advised to evacuate their buildings. In Jamaica, Belize, and Cayman Islands roads were cracked and sewage spilled from broken mains. No casualties were reported.
